Мы рады объявить о новой версии Ravenverse!! В этом выпуске основное внимание уделялось выборочному участию.
Предыдущие выпуски Ravenverse и поддерживающих ее библиотек полагались на тот факт, что провайдеры могут подключаться к сети в любое время, когда они пожелают, и если какие-либо текущие графы запрашивающих выполняются в данный момент, они немедленно участвуют и начинают получать вычисления. Однако у этого подхода есть некоторые оговорки. Например, мы заметили, что если в нашей сети нет доступных графов ожидающих запросов, провайдерам практически нет смысла поддерживать свои системы в рабочем состоянии, поскольку они не будут получать никаких вычислений. Также не было гарантии, что все провайдеры в нашей сети обязательно получат вычисления, если один реквестер выполнит их граф. Чтобы исправить эти недостатки нашей сети, в этом релизе мы вводим новую парадигму — выборочное участие.
Примечания к выпуску
Изменения на стороне провайдера (Ravpy v0.16):
https://pypi.org/project/ravpy/
1. Провайдеры теперь должны вручную участвовать в определенном графике. Это означает, что провайдерам больше не нужно поддерживать работу своих систем и бесконечно ждать получения вычислений. Поставщик может проверить список доступных графиков для расчета, запустив Provider/list_available_graphs.py в репозитории Ravenverse.
2. Граф начинает выполняться при достижении требуемого количества участников. В таблице будет показана информация о каждом графике, включая системные требования, требуемую минимальную ставку, текущих активных участников и общее количество требуемых участников на графике. Прежде чем участвовать в графе, провайдеры должны убедиться, что их система соответствует системным требованиям этого конкретного графа, и у них должно быть достаточно токенов на их счету ravenverse для ставки.
3. Вместе с их заработком поставленная сумма будет возвращена провайдеру после того, как он успешно вычислит свою долю подграфов и вернет результаты вычислений. Однако часть поставленной суммы будет вычтена в качестве штрафа, если провайдер отключится от сети до расчета всей своей доли подграфов.
4. Как только все вычисления провайдера будут успешно завершены, они автоматически отключатся от сети и снова смогут участвовать в любом другом новом графе. Они также могут проверить свои доходы на панели инструментов своего веб-сайта ravenverse.
5. Улучшения качества жизни, такие как индикаторы выполнения загрузки / выгрузки.
6. Усовершенствования процедуры сравнительного анализа за счет использования модели-пустышки.
Изменения на стороне запрашивающей стороны (Ravop v0.12): https://pypi.org/project/ravop/
7. После составления своего графа запрашивающим теперь будет показана стоимость графа и максимально допустимое количество участников (провайдеров).
8. Заявитель должен установить необходимое количество участников в функции выполнения.
9. Как только график достигнет стадии выполнения, это количество необходимых участников и активных в данный момент участников будет передано всем провайдерам, желающим участвовать.
Мы включили вспомогательные коды в наш репозиторий Ravenverse GitHub для запрашивающих и поставщиков.
Ravenverse GitHub: https://github.com/ravenprotocol/ravenverse
Вы можете найти документацию для каждой библиотеки в соответствующих файлах Readme репозитория. Пожалуйста, попробуйте их и дайте нам знать, если у вас возникнут какие-либо проблемы.
GitHub протокола Raven: https://github.com/ravenprotocol
Наслаждайтесь новым выпуском! ❤️
— Команда Raven Protocol
ОФИЦИАЛЬНЫЕ КАНАЛЫ:
Официальный адрес электронной почты: [email protected]
Ссылка на официальный сайт: http://www.RavenProtocol.com
Официальный канал объявлений: https://t.me/raven_announcements
Официальная группа Telegram: https://t.me/ravenprotocol
Официальный Twitter: https://twitter.com/raven_protocol
Официальный канал: https://medium.com/ravenprotocol
Официальный LinkedIn: https://linkedin.com/company/ravenprotocol
Официальный Github: https://www. github.com/ravenprotocol
Официальный подстек: https://ravenprotocol.substack.com
Официальный Discord: https://discord.gg/Njq8QxYUKR